In addition to concert and pep band, band members parti- cipate in wind ensemble and stage band. To help Mr. Smith with his schedule, as well as to aid Mr. Mix with the choirs, Mr. Gold has been added to our staff. Band officers are: Sue Schultz - President, Joy Davis - Vice President, Sue Davis - Secretary-Treasurer, and Brad Wilmot, Equipment Manager. Both the concert and stage bands present concerts during the school year, and the pep band performs at all home games and pep assem- blies. The band as a whole marches in the Christmas City of the North Parade. Orchestra supplies culture The orchestra has not been one of the better known organizations of East High School. Neither have they regularly been given the recognition that they deserve. Yet, the orchestra provides its members with enjoyment and achievement. As one member testified: Playing in the orchestra has provided me with a rewarding experi- ence. The group enjoys playing together and we are all given a feeling of real achievement when one ofthe piece is well done. The orchestra is under the direction of Mr. Pettigrew. The year's officers include: President, Scott Ingram - Vice President, Kevin Mattson - Secretary, Sue Ostezez- ski - and Treasurer, Liz johnson.
